For most of us, it’s just plain difficult to know when our
expectations of our children are unreasonable, right? I've
heard more times than I would like to admit, "but he or she has
autism". In this episode, I am going to talk about why that
in itself is never a good reason or answer.
So how do we know if our expectations are realistic? The reality
is that if your child is having recurring unwanted behavior it
usually means a child lacks either the skills or the motivation
to meet our expectations. Now that certainly doesn’t mean that
they will never be able to achieve that expectation, it just
means that you might have to work on some additional steps in
order to get there. The majority of our children can learn when
given the opportunity to do so.
Expectation is the belief that something will and can happen in
the future so our job as their parent is to encourage growth and
we have to believe that they can and will instead of being
fixated on where they are right now.
